Web27 mrt. 2024 · The legal minimum number of vacation days in the Netherlands per year is four times the amount of days worked per week. This typically means 20 holidays in the … Web26 sep. 2016 · Across the world, paid vacation time varies quite a bit but generally is in the 20-day range. And although the US is the only developed country with no minimum protected vacation time, we learned that the average private sector U.S. worker receives 16 paid vacation days and holidays.
